Product details

Quad-output MEMS oscillator for clock-tree consolidation

The DSC400-1111Q0110KE1 is a MEMS-based XO (Standard) that replaces up to four discrete oscillators with a single 20-VFQFN package, outputting 12 MHz, 15 MHz, 40 MHz, and 13 MHz on independent LVCMOS channels.

Supply voltage and frequency stability for rail planning

The 2.25 V to 3.6 V supply range covers both 2.5 V and 3.3 V rails without an intermediate regulator, simplifying power-tree design and reducing BOM count.

The 20-VFQFN exposed-pad package (5.00 mm x 3.20 mm, 0.90 mm height) requires a thermal pad on the PCB for proper heat dissipation; the exposed pad must be soldered to a ground plane to meet the datasheet thermal resistance.

What are the exact output frequencies of DSC400-1111Q0110KE1?

The four LVCMOS outputs are fixed at 12 MHz, 15 MHz, 40 MHz, and 13 MHz. These are factory-programmed and not field-adjustable.
